4 AT Commands, S-Registers, and Result Codes
37
Command: &BS
n
Maximum Reliable Block Size
Values:
n
= 0 or 1
Default: 1
Description: &BS0 Maximum transmit block size of 64 characters.
&BS1 Maximum transmit block size of 256 characters.
Command: $BA
n
Baud Adjust
Values:
n
= 0 or 1
Default: 0
Description: $BA0 Set baud adjust off, speed conversion on. (Serial
port speed is independent of modem data rate.)
$BA1 Set baud adjust on, speed conversion off. (Serial
port speed is same as modem data rate.)
Command: &C
n
Carrier Detect Control
Values:
n
= 0, 1, 2, or 4
Default: 1
Description: &C0 Force Carrier Detect high.
&C1 Let Carrier Detect follow carrier signal.
&C2 Let Carrier Detect drop on disconnect, then go
high again (for some CBX phone systems).
&C4 Reset modem when Carrier Detect drops.
Command: &CD
n
Cleardown at Disconnect
Values:
n
= 0, 1
Default: 0
Description: &CD0 Execute a cleardown at disconnect.
&CD1 Do not execute a cleardown at disconnect.
